If you're trying to bulk, I think you can pretty much throw anything onto a sandwich. One sandwich I went nuts on for a while was this:


4 slices whole wheat bread
slices of fresh Tomatoes
4 slices of cheese (your choice)
12oz deli turkey breast

-- make 2 sandwiches, spray each piece of bread with no-stick spray, and put them onto a low-heat skillet. Turn the sandwich over (careful here, it can get messy if ur lazy) and heat it on the other side for a few more min. It's a simple turkey, tomato and cheese sandwich, but when thrown into a skillet, the cheese melts and the bread gets toasted up, man its a whole new ball-game.
